    Abstract: A method comprises fusion welding a filler metal to a first aluminum component; wherein the first aluminum component comprises a 7xxx series aluminum alloy; and wherein the filler metal comprises an aluminum alloy, in weight percent: up to 0.15 Fe; up to 0.15 Si; from 2.3 to 2.7 Mg; from 1.4 to 1.8 Cu; from 6.0 to 9.0 Zn; and from 0.06 to 0.14 Zr. In some embodiments, the 7xxx series aluminum alloy comprises 0.5-2.6 wt. % Cu. In some embodiments, the filler metal comprises, in weight percent, up to 0.45 Sc.

    Abstract: A casting apparatus (10) for direct chill casting metal includes a tundish (12) containing a supply of molten metal, a casting mold (14), and a starter block (44) associated with the casting mold (14). The casting mold (14) is in fluid communication with the tundish (12) through a passage (22) defined in the tundish wall. The casting mold (14) includes a header plate (24), a casting ring (26), and a feed ring (28). The header plate (24) defines an arcuate shaped opening (36) connected to the passage (22). The header plate (24) has an upstream side (38) and a downstream side (40). The casting ring (26) is connected to the downstream side (40) of the header plate (24) and defines a groove (52) proximate to the sidewall (48) of the header plate (24). The feed ring (28) is disposed in the groove.
